How many cusec in 1 liter/hour? The answer is 9.809629503517E-6. We assume you are converting between cusec and litre/hour. You can view more details on each measurement unit: cusec or liter/hour The SI derived unit for volume flow rate is the cubic meter/second. 1 cubic meter/second is equal to 35.314666212661 cusec, or 3600000 liter/hour. Definition: Cusec

This abbreviation for cubic foot per second, common in the British Commonwealth countries (except Canada), is not used by the US Geological Survey; instead, cfs is used.
